Alpha Xi Delta

Nickname:A Xi D or Alpha Xi

Colors: Double Blue & Gold

Symbol: Golden Quill

Animal: Teddy Bear

Flower: Pink Rose

Date Founded: April 17, 1893

Founding Chapter: Alpha Chapter, Lombard College, Galesburge, IL

Philanthropy: Alpha Xi Delta proudly supports Autism Speaks, the largest Autism advocacy organization in the world. Autism Speaks is dedicated to increasing awareness of autism spectrum disorders, to funding research into the causes, prevention and treatments for autism, as well as to advocating the needs of individuals with autism and their families to lawmakers. With one in 150 children diagnosed with autism and no known cure, Alpha Xi Deltas are committed to improving the lives of children and families affected by autism. Our chapter supports Autism Speaks during their annual awareness event 'Walk Now for Autism' and donates money to Autism research with fundraising events at UT?such as our 'Taco Xi!' midnight breakfast taco buffet and?block party. Alpha Xi Deltas are also actively involved in supporting the philanthropic events of many other Greek organizations.

Famous Alumnae: Betsey Johnson (Fashion designer), Karen Tumulty (Time political correspondent), Jen Schefft (Original 'Bachelorette'), Susan Koeppen (CBS correspondent for 'The Early Show'), Jane Henson (Wife of Jim Henson and co-creator of the Muppets), Kim Webster (Actress; Glass House, The West Wing), Amanda Pennekamp (Miss South Carolina USA, Miss USA first runner up 2004)
